One of the biggest challenges when it comes to visiting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map is navigating the vast terrain. With over 350,000 acres of wilderness, it can be overwhelming to decide where to start and what to see. Additionally, the area is known for its unpredictable weather, which can make planning a trip difficult.

If you’re looking for adventure,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map has plenty to offer. From hiking to fishing to rock climbing, there is something for everyone. One popular destination is the Wallowa Lake Tramway, which takes visitors on a scenic ride up to the top of Mount Howard for bre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. If you’re up for a challenge, consider hiking to the summit of Eagle Cap, the highest peak in the wilderness area.

FAQs about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map

Q: Are there any campsites in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map?

A: Yes, there are several campgrounds located throughout the wilderness area. These sites range from primitive backcountry campsites to more developed areas with amenities such as showers and fire pits.

Q: Is it possible to hike to the top of Eagle Cap?

A: Yes, hiking to the summit of Eagle Cap is a popular activity for experienced hikers. The trail is challenging and can take several hours, but the views from the top are well worth the effort.

Q: Can I fish in the lakes and streams of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map?

A: Yes, fishing is allowed in most of the lakes and streams within the wilderness area. However, be sure to check local regulations and obtain any necessary permits before casting your line.

Q: What is the best time of year to visit Eagle Cap Wilderness Topographic Map?

A: The best time to visit depends on your interests. Summer is the most popular time for hiking and camping, while fall offers stunning foliage. Winter is ideal for snowshoeing and cross-country skiing, and spring is perfect for spotting wildflowers and newborn animals.
